Telemecanique Limit Switches


Introducing Telemecanique XCKT range of limit switches and accessories. These Telemecanique limit switches are the perfect solution for a multitude of applications including escalators, electrical assembly equipment and material handling. A limit switch is commonly made up of an actuator head, switch body and receptacle, predominantly used as part of a control system within industrial applications such as those listed before.

How does a limit switch work?


The limit switches function through a contact proximity sensor device that features an actuator that is mechanically linked to a set of output contacts. When an object comes into contact with the actuator, the device then operates the contacts to make or break the electrical connection.
